Stellaris Companion 0.8.3Nomads and Pegasus 4.4 Support

The Advisor now understands Arkships, Waystations, Waylines, contracts, Operational Reserves, and other Nomads and Pegasus 4.4 mechanics, with a fix for stalled empire scans.

Nomads

Strategic guidance for a different kind of empire

The 0.8.2 mechanics update, completed by the 0.8.3 reliability release, taught the Advisor how Nomad campaigns organize movement, infrastructure, contracts, and reserves.

  • Arkships and Waystations are recognized as core Nomad infrastructure.
  • Waylines and contracts are included in strategic recommendations.
  • Operational Reserves are considered when the Advisor assesses readiness.
Pegasus 4.4

Advice aligned with the new patch

Patch-specific guidance gives the Advisor a current frame for questions about the systems and resource choices introduced in Stellaris 4.4.

  • New concepts use the terminology players see in Pegasus campaigns.
  • Nomad mechanics are included in strategic explanations instead of treated as unknown data.
  • Empire scanning now exits cleanly instead of becoming stuck during startup.
